# Structured Generation Errors
|
|
|
|
## Purpose
|
|
|
|
Promptkit should give downstream applications actionable, machine-readable
|
|
details when the built-in OpenAI-compatible client receives a non-success HTTP
|
|
response. Today the client reports only the status code and discards the
|
|
provider response body. This makes ordinary configuration failures, such as an
|
|
unsupported strict JSON Schema keyword, unnecessarily difficult to diagnose.
|
|
|
|
This feature supplies bounded facts about the provider response. It does not
|
|
make retry, presentation, or logging decisions for consumers.
|
|
|
|
## Target End State
|
|
|
|
Every non-2xx response received by Promptkit's built-in OpenAI-compatible
|
|
client becomes a public typed generation error. A consumer can use
|
|
`errors.As` to obtain the HTTP status and any safely extracted provider fields,
|
|
and `errors.Is` continues to match `ErrLLMGenerate`.
|
|
|
|
The typed contract is available from both `Run` and `RunPrepared`. It is not
|
|
produced during preparation, which performs no model request. Successful
|
|
responses, transport failures before a response is received, cancellation,
|
|
capacity failures, validation failures, and nil responses from injected model
|
|
clients retain their existing categories and behavior.
|
|
|
|
An unusable response body never hides the known HTTP status. Empty, malformed,
|
|
unrecognized, unreadable, or oversized bodies therefore produce the same typed
|
|
error with status-only detail rather than falling back to an unstructured
|
|
error or becoming a malformed-success response.
|
|
|
|
## Public Contract
|
|
|
|
The root package exposes an immutable `GenerationError` type with unexported
|
|
state and these read-only accessors:
|
|
|
|
- `StatusCode() int` returns the received HTTP status code;
|
|
- `ProviderCode() string` returns a normalized provider code, when present;
|
|
- `ProviderType() string` returns a normalized provider error type, when
|
|
present; and
|
|
- `ProviderMessage() string` returns the bounded normalized diagnostic message,
|
|
when present.
|
|
|
|
The engine returns a `*GenerationError`, so the idiomatic inspection form is:
|
|
|
|
```go
|
|
var generationErr *promptkit.GenerationError
|
|
if errors.As(err, &generationErr) {
|
|
status := generationErr.StatusCode()
|
|
message := generationErr.ProviderMessage()
|
|
_, _ = status, message
|
|
}
|
|
```
|
|
|
|
There is no public constructor or mutation API. The type implements `error`,
|
|
unwraps to `ErrLLMGenerate`, and provides safe ordinary and Go-syntax
|
|
formatting. `Error()` and `GoString()` include the HTTP status but no provider-
|
|
controlled code, type, or message. Consumers must use the accessors
|
|
deliberately when they want provider details and must not classify failures by
|
|
matching error text.
|
|
|
|
The zero value and a nil `*GenerationError` receiver are safe: accessors return
|
|
zero or empty values, formatting returns a generic redacted generation-failure
|
|
description, and unwrapping still identifies `ErrLLMGenerate`. Engine-produced
|
|
values always have the non-2xx status received from the provider. The type has
|
|
no stable JSON representation.
|
|
|
|
All provider-derived strings remain untrusted even after normalization. GoDoc
|
|
must warn consumers that provider fields can contain sensitive request or
|
|
schema fragments and must not be logged, displayed, or returned to another
|
|
caller without an application-appropriate disclosure policy.
|
|

## Recognized Provider Envelope
|
|
|
|
Promptkit recognizes only the conventional OpenAI-compatible top-level error
|
|
object:
|
|
|
|
```json
|
|
{
|
|
"error": {
|
|
"message": "diagnostic text",
|
|
"type": "invalid_request_error",
|
|
"code": "unsupported_parameter"
|
|
}
|
|
}
|
|
```
|
|
|
|
The envelope must be one JSON document followed only by JSON whitespace. The
|
|
top-level `error` value must be an object. Unknown top-level and error-object
|
|
fields are ignored. The optional supported fields are interpreted
|
|
independently:
|
|
|
|
- `message` and `type` must be JSON strings;
|
|
- `code` may be a JSON string or number and is exposed as normalized text;
|
|
numeric codes retain their validated JSON number text without floating-point
|
|
coercion; and
|
|
- `null`, booleans, arrays, objects, or otherwise invalid values are treated as
|
|
absent for that field.
|
|
|
|
An invalid optional field does not discard other valid supported fields. An
|
|
absent `error` object, malformed or multiply framed JSON, or an object with no
|
|
usable supported fields simply leaves all provider accessors empty while
|
|
preserving the typed status error.
|
|
|
|
Promptkit does not expose `param`, metadata objects, nested causes, headers, or
|
|
provider-specific extensions in this feature.
|
|
|
|
## Bounded Reading And Normalization
|
|
|
|
Non-success bodies have a separate fixed limit of 64 KiB (65,536 bytes). This
|
|
is intentionally much smaller than the successful completion-body limit while
|
|
remaining large enough for useful schema diagnostics.
|
|
|
|
- A declared `Content-Length` above the limit is rejected without reading the
|
|
body for detail extraction.
|
|
- Otherwise Promptkit reads at most one byte beyond the limit so streamed,
|
|
chunked, and underreported bodies are bounded.
|
|
- A body over the limit contributes no provider fields; Promptkit does not
|
|
parse or retain a prefix as though it were a complete envelope.
|
|
- Read failures likewise discard provider fields while preserving the status.
|
|
- The response body is closed on every outcome and is not drained beyond the
|
|
bounded read.
|
|
|
|
Extracted strings are converted to valid UTF-8, trimmed, and made single-line:
|
|
invalid UTF-8 is replaced, and runs of Unicode whitespace, control characters,
|
|
and formatting controls are replaced with one ASCII space. Empty normalized
|
|
values are treated as absent.
|
|
|
|
Normalized provider codes and types are retained only when they contain at
|
|
most 256 Unicode code points. Longer values are omitted rather than truncated
|
|
so consumers never classify on a fabricated partial identifier. A provider
|
|
message is limited to 4,096 Unicode code points; a longer normalized message is
|
|
truncated at a code-point boundary with a visible ellipsis inside that limit.
|
|
The raw response body and pre-normalized strings are never exposed or retained
|
|
in the public error.
|

## Error Propagation And Compatibility
|
|
|
|
- Every built-in-client non-2xx response matches `ErrLLMGenerate` and supports
|
|
`errors.As` to `*GenerationError`, including status-only cases.
|
|
- The internal model client retains its non-success-status identity for its
|
|
own package tests. The use-case layer remains provider-neutral and continues
|
|
to add only its generation category.
|
|
- The root error boundary converts only the built-in transport's structured
|
|
status error. It does not parse arbitrary error text, inspect consumer error
|
|
fields, or fabricate HTTP details for an injected `LLMClient`.
|
|
- Errors returned by injected clients remain in the chain exactly as today.
|
|
If an injected client deliberately returns an existing `*GenerationError`,
|
|
its identity may pass through ordinary wrapping, but Promptkit does not
|
|
construct or enrich one on that client's behalf.
|
|
- Existing cancellation and deadline identities, capacity errors, validation
|
|
behavior, repair behavior, and successful response decoding remain
|
|
unchanged.
|
|
- This is an additive public API. Existing consumers that use
|
|
`errors.Is(err, ErrLLMGenerate)` continue to work; consumers should not rely
|
|
on the previous rendered wording of non-success errors.
|

## Architecture And Ownership
|
|
|
|
The provider-envelope parser and bounded body reader belong in `internal/llm`,
|
|
which owns the OpenAI-compatible transport. The internal transport error owns
|
|
only normalized status facts and continues to match the package's existing
|
|
non-success-status sentinel.
|
|
|
|
The use-case package does not gain HTTP DTOs, status policy, or a provider-
|
|
specific branch. Its existing wrapping carries the internal error to the root
|
|
facade. The root error mapper recognizes the internal structured status error
|
|
and constructs the public `GenerationError` without exposing an internal type
|
|
or raw cause through public fields. No transport error is added to
|
|
`internal/domain`.
|

## Verification Expectations
|
|
|
|
Verification protects each behavior at its narrowest stable owner:
|
|
|
|
- internal model-client tests cover recognized string and numeric codes,
|
|
independent optional-field handling, unknown fields, empty and malformed
|
|
envelopes, single-document framing, read failures, declared and streamed
|
|
size boundaries, body closure, normalization, field limits, and absence of
|
|
raw provider content from rendered errors;
|
|
- root error-boundary tests cover conversion to the immutable public type,
|
|
every accessor, `errors.Is`, `errors.As`, and safe `%v`, `%+v`, and `%#v`
|
|
formatting;
|
|
- one representative ordinary run and one prepared run prove that the built-in
|
|
transport contract crosses the assembled engine boundary, without repeating
|
|
the complete parser matrix;
|
|
- existing injected-client tests continue to prove preservation of consumer
|
|
error identity without fabricated provider details; and
|
|
- all tests use controlled transports or local servers and never contact a
|
|
live or paid provider.
|
|
|
|
Security limits and their exact boundaries are contractual enough to warrant
|
|
literal boundary tests. Higher-level tests should remain representative and
|
|
must not duplicate the internal transport matrix.

## Acceptance Criteria
|
|
|
|
- A consumer can distinguish an HTTP 400 from other generation failures and
|
|
deliberately obtain a bounded provider explanation when one is available.
|
|
- The same typed error remains available through ordinary and prepared
|
|
execution and still satisfies `errors.Is(err, ErrLLMGenerate)`.
|
|
- Default and Go-syntax error formatting cannot disclose any provider-derived
|
|
string or raw response content.
|
|
- Empty, malformed, unreadable, unrecognized, and oversized bodies preserve a
|
|
typed status-only error.
|
|
- No read, retained field, or formatted representation can exceed its stated
|
|
bound, and the body is closed on every outcome.
|
|
- Existing success, cancellation, capacity, validation, repair, and injected-
|
|
client contracts remain unchanged.
|
|
- Current-state documentation changes only when the implementation exists and
|
|
follows the repository's canonical ownership policy.
|
|
|
|
## Non-Goals
|
|
|
|
This feature does not add:
|
|
|
|
- retryability classification, retry loops, backoff, failover, or routing;
|
|
- parsing of success bodies as errors or changes to successful-response limits;
|
|
- provider-specific envelope variants beyond the conventional top-level
|
|
`error` object;
|
|
- response headers such as `Retry-After`, raw bodies, request data, endpoints,
|
|
credentials, schema documents, generated content, or provider metadata;
|
|
- logging, telemetry, redaction policy for downstream applications, HTTP status
|
|
mapping for consumer servers, or user-facing presentation;
|
|
- translation or enrichment of arbitrary injected-client errors; or
|
|
- a new public package, public constructor, mutable error value, or transport
|
|
type in the domain model.
